Police hunting for two 12-year-old girls who went missing in London say they have been found safe and well.
Best friends Wiktoria Popiel and Vitalija Sidlauskaite were last seen in Wood Green at around 5pm on Saturday.
Wiktoria was walking Vitalija to a bus stop on Lordship Lane but did not return home.
It is not known where they were found or the circumstances of their disappearance.
A Scotland Yard spokesman said: "Police are pleased to report that Wiktoria Popiel and Vitalija Sidlauskaite have been found safe and well.
"We thank the media and the public for their assistance."
On Sunday morning, Vitalija's tearful mother told Sky she was "desperate for news".
She said the pair were very close friends, and she was searching parks and hospitals in a desperate bid to find them.
Wiktoria's first cousin Alicja Ochramowicz said: "It was just a normal evening, she left the house with he friend and she said 'I'll be back shortly'."
"All she had was her Oyster card, no mobile phone, no spare clothes ... it is not even an option that she has run away."
